1 minute ago - by Steve Reed - Rivera has yet to decide on QB between Newton, Clausen

Coach Ron Rivera said the team hasn't chosen a starting quarterback. He said there's a possibility Cam Newton and Jimmy Clausen will both get a chance to start in the preseason. Rivera said that will make for a fairer evaluation of the quarterbacks since both will face first-team defenses. Panthers RapidReports
